What is automated test equipment?

Automated Test Equipment (ATE) refers to computer-controlled machines used to test electronic devices and systems to ensure they meet specified standards and function correctly. ATE systems automate the testing process, increasing speed, consistency, and accuracy compared to manual testing. They are widely used in the manufacturing of semiconductors, circuit boards, and other electronics to detect faults and defects before products reach the market. ATE helps manufacturers maintain high quality and reduce costs by catching issues early in the production process.

What are some common challenges faced by professionals working with automated test equipment?

Professionals working with Automated Test Equipment often encounter challenges such as integrating new hardware or software with legacy systems, troubleshooting complex testing failures, and maintaining equipment calibration for accurate results. Collaboration with design engineers, production teams, and quality assurance is crucial to quickly resolve issues and ensure smooth manufacturing processes. Additionally, staying updated with evolving testing standards and technologies is essential for continuous improvement and career growth in this field.

What are the key skills and qualifications needed to thrive as an automated test equipment engineer, and why are they important?

To thrive as an Automated Test Equipment (ATE) Engineer, you need a solid background in electronics, test engineering, and programming, often supported by a degree in electrical engineering or a related field. Familiarity with ATE platforms (like Teradyne or Advantest), test development software, and relevant certifications (such as ISTQB for software testing) is typically required. Strong analytical thinking, problem-solving abilities, and effective communication skills help distinguish top performers in this role. These skills are crucial for ensuring the reliability, efficiency, and accuracy of testing processes in manufacturing and development environments.

What is the difference between Automated Test Equipment vs Test Engineer?

AspectAutomated Test EquipmentTest Engineer
CredentialsTechnical certifications, engineering or technical degreesEngineering degrees, certifications in testing or quality assurance
Work EnvironmentManufacturing facilities, labs, production linesDesign labs, R&D departments, testing facilities
Industry UsageElectronics, aerospace, automotive manufacturingElectronics, software, hardware development
Primary FocusDeveloping, maintaining, and operating testing hardware/softwareDesigning test plans, analyzing test results, improving products

Automated Test Equipment (ATE) primarily involves developing and maintaining hardware and software systems used to automatically test products during manufacturing. Test Engineers focus on designing test procedures, analyzing results, and ensuring product quality. While both roles require technical knowledge and work within similar industries, ATE specialists are more hardware and automation-oriented, whereas Test Engineers emphasize testing strategies and analysis.

What are examples of automated test equipment?

Automated Test Equipment (ATE) includes devices such as oscilloscopes, signal analyzers, network testers, and functional testers used to automatically verify the performance and quality of electronic components and systems. These tools help streamline testing processes in manufacturing and development environments, often requiring knowledge of test software and calibration procedures.
